3DescriptionCVE.org
An Improper Restriction of Communication Channel to Intended Endpoints vulnerability in Juniper Networks Junos OS Evolved allows an unauthenticated, network-based attacker to cause a limited information disclosure and availability impact to the device.
Due to a wrong initialization, a process which should only be able to communicate internally within the device can be reached over the network via an open port. This leads to a device being inadvertently exposed and increased CPU cycles spent processing ingress packets.
This issue affects Junos OS Evolved:
- all versions before 23.2R2-S7-EVO,
- 23.4 versions before 23.4R2-S8-EVO,
- 24.2 versions before 24.2R2-S5-EVO,
- 24.4 versions before 24.4R2-S4-EVO,
- 25.2 versions before 25.2R2-S1-EVO,
- 25.4 versions before 25.4R1-S2-EVO.

Junos OS Evolved exposes an internal communication process to the network via an unintended open port due to incorrect initialization, enabling unauthenticated remote attackers to interact with a service never designed for external access. Affected Juniper devices suffer limited information disclosure and elevated CPU consumption as the misbound process handles unsolicited ingress packets - a soft availability degradation rather than a crash. …
